A new rule going into effect Monday allows managers of retirement funds to factor in companies' environmental and social stances when making investment decisions.

Starting Monday, retirement plan managers will be able to factor in a company'spositions when making investment decisions, as a Biden administration rule goes into effect – despite the objection of 25 Republican-led states.

The Department of Labor rule, first announced in November, reverses restrictions put in place under the Trump administration. It is now facing a lawsuit from Utah and two-dozen other states, who argue that it violates the Employee Retirement Income Security Act of 1974, which says retirement plan assets must be held for the exclusive purpose of providing benefits to participants in the plan, and that fiduciaries must act solely in the participants' interests.

"Permitting asset managers to direct hard-working Americans’ money to ESG investments puts trillions of dollars of retirement savings at risk in exchange for someone else’s political agenda," Utah Attorney General Sean Reyes told FOX Business last week, saying the rule "must be stopped."
